Quotes Logo Burnings, Butchery & Black Death walking tour explores London's grim history around Smithfield, revealing tales of medieval executions, Black Death corpses, and Dickensian slums. Limited to 15 attendees, the two-hour tour starts at Barbican Station and ends near Farringdon Station. Prepare for a journey into the city's bloody past. Quotes Logo

Review Summary

People usually say this tour is exceptionally well-researched, engaging, and packed with fascinating historical details that bring medieval and Victorian London to life. Reviewers consistently praise the knowledgeable and friendly guides (particularly Tom) for making the experience feel personal and entertaining, covering everything from plague history and execution methods to architectural details and filming locations. The small group size (capped at 15) is frequently cited as a strength that allows for genuine interaction. While the tour's dark subject matter is integral to its appeal for history enthusiasts and those interested in London's grittier past, the content is delivered with context and storytelling skill rather than sensationalism, making it accessible to diverse audiences.

Jack the Ripper Tour in Spanish: Step back into Victorian London and explore the chilling world of Jack the Ripper. This walking tour, led by a Spanish-speaking guide, takes visitors through the dark alleyways and historic streets where the infamous murders took place.

Starting in Whitechapel, the very heart of the Ripper's reign of terror, the tour follows the grim footsteps of the killer. Visitors will explore key locations such as Gunthorpe Street, Whitechapel High Street, St Botolph Without Aldgate, Mitre Square, Goulston Street, Lilian Knowles House, and The Ten Bells pub. The guide will unravel the mysteries surrounding the case, using archival photographs and replicas to bring the story to life.

This immersive tour offers a fascinating glimpse into one of history's most enduring mysteries. What's included is a guided tour in Spanish and what's excluded are tips (optional).

Ultimate Jack the Ripper: Guided Tour of London takes guests on a journey through the shadows of Whitechapel, where the infamous Jack the Ripper once roamed. This walking tour explores the historical Gentrified Area of London and Brick Lane, following in the footsteps of the five women whose lives were tragically cut short in 1888. It's a respectful and educational look at a dark chapter in London's history.

Participants will walk the same streets as Polly, Annie, Elizabeth, Catherine, and Mary Jane, learning about their lives and the chilling events that unfolded. An expert guide will lead the way, sharing insights, clues, and the social context of Victorian London. Expect to uncover the real stories behind the headlines and understand the impact these events had on the community.

The tour includes interactive games and quizzes to keep everyone engaged, and each participant receives a Jack the Ripper souvenir. Please note that gratuities and hotel pick-up/drop-off are not included.
